Dear Colleagues,

On behalf of the Australasian Academy of Facial Plastic Surgery I am honoured to invite you to attend our annual meeting on 14th-16th March 2013 in Perth, Western Australia. The Symposium will focus on instructional type of lectures, concise techniques, pearls and concepts, master class panels and interactive discussions. The Cadaver Dissection is fresh frozen and should provide more simulated and realistic operative experience. The majority of distinguished faculty will be available at the Dissection Course enable the Dissector and Non Dissector participants to personally gain invaluable technical skill and knowledge.

We are honoured to have International Keynote Guest Speakers Drs. Stephen Parks and Jonathan Sykes; Distinguished Plastic Surgeons Drs. Howard Webster and Peter Callan; and a host of AAFPS Faculty and International Facial Plastic Surgeons to share and exchanges their knowledge and experiences with us. We welcome Registrars, Residents, Fellows, Consultants and Specialists to at-tend this educational, interactive and exciting meeting.

The Objectives of the Meeting are:

1. Providing Fundamentals of Rhinoplasty, Facelift and Facial Rejuvenation Surgery including Profileplasty, Blepharoplasty and Otoplasty2. Contemporary techniques and concepts3. Concise videos presentations4. Interactive panel discussions on finesse and complicated cases5. Detailed instructional cadaver dissection for Dissectors and interactive observation for Non- Dissector Observers

The Conference will take place in three parts:1. Symposium – presentations on Rhinoplasty and Facial Rejuvenation Thursday 14 & Friday 15(AM) March2. Cadaver Dissection – Facelift, Blepharoplasty/Otoplasty Friday 15(PM) March3. Cadaver Dissection – Rhinoplasty, Chin Augmentation or Facial Skin Flaps Saturday 16 March

SPEAKER BIOGRAPHIES

Stephen S. Park, MD, FACS is board certified by the American Board of Facial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ery and is a diplomat of the American Board of Otolaryngology. Dr. Park completed Otolaryngology Head Neck Surgery Residency at Tufts University Medi-cal Center, and fellowship training in Facial Plastic Surgery at the Oregon Health Sci-ences University, Portland, Oregon. Dr. Park joined the faculty at the University of Virginia Medical Center, USA in 1994 and currently is Professor, Vice-Chairman and Chief, Division of Facial Plastic and Reconstructive. He is widely recognized as an expert in the field of facial plastic surgery in particularly Rhinoplasty and Facial Skin Reconstruction, lectur-ing nationally and internationally on his surgical techniques and medical philosophy. Dr. Park’s scientific research focuses on innovations in tissue-engineered cartilage using both animal and human chondrocytes. He has also published numerous books and chapters on different topics of facial plastic surgery. He is committed to the educational mission and has been invited to numerous Facial Plastic Meetings nationally and internationally. He serves on the board of directors for the American Academy of Facial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ery, for the American Board of Otolaryngology, and is vice-chair of the Residency Review Committee with the ACGME.

Jonathan SykesKeynote Speaker

Dr. Jonathan Sykes is a nationally recognized facial plastic surgeon and a highly respect-ed educator who shares his expertise with surgeons around the world. Since beginning practice in 1983, Dr. Sykes has performed more than 18,000 aesthetic, functional and reconstructive surgeries on patients ranging from infants to the elderly. Since 1989, Dr. Sykes has been director of the Facial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ery Department of UC Davis Medical Center in Sacramento, California. He is a past president of the Ameri-can Academy of Facial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ery and has published more than 150 professional articles and book chapters, and been editor of 7 textbooks. Dr. Sykes takes part in humanitarian medical work and has traveled to numerous countries to per-form cleft and craniofacial surgeries.

Cadaver Dissection Course:

13:00-15:00 Incisions Placement Skin flap elevation Neck - submental lipectomy and plication SMAS plication SMAS - SMASectomy, short and extended dissection SMAS deep plane and imbrication

15:00-15:20 Afternoon Tea 15:20-18:00 Neck management Midfacelift - subperiosteal Malar / Submalar augmentation Endoscopic Brow lift Midforehead and Direct Browlift Blepharoplasty - Upper & Lower Canthoplasty

PROGRAM - DAY 3

Cadaver Dissection Course:

08:00-09:30 Rhinoplasty Endonasal approach- non delivery & delivery External approach Hump reduction Midvault - autospreader flaps, spreader grafts Caudal strut, Extended Caudal Strut 09:30-09:50 Morning Tea 09:50-12:30 Tip cartilage modification - suture, incisional, excisional LLC lateral crura turned in flap Ala batten graft Ala rim graft Lateral crura repositioning

12:30-13:00 Lunch

Tip grafting Dorsal augmentation Osteostomies Chin augmentation: transoral, submental
